Key Findings

The most recent inspection on July 19, 2023, identified two violations related to Life Safety Code standards regarding corridor maintenance and lighting levels. Both issues were documented as corrected by August 25, 2023, and there are currently no active enforcement actions against the facility.

Jul 19, 2023Routine

Life Safety Code (2 violations)

Life Safety CodeCorrected Aug 25, 2023

The facility failed to ensure corridors met the Life Safety Code.

Life Safety CodeCorrected Aug 25, 2023

The facility failed to provide the minimum levels of illumination required in the facility.
